#598e8c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#598e8c is composed of 34.9% red, 55.7% green and 54.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 1.4% yellow and 44.3% black. It has a hue angle of 177.7 degrees, a saturation of 22.9% and a lightness of 45.3%. #598e8c color hex could be obtained by blending #b2ffff with #001d19.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

#598e8c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#598e8c has RGB values of R:89, G:142, B:140 and CMYK values of C:0.37, M:0, Y:0.01,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 5869196.
